DJ D-Sol: New boss of finance powerhouse

-

DAVID Solomon is not your typical Wall Street banker.

The 56-year-old, who has been named the next chief executive of Goldman Sachs, is a DJ in his spare time ( pictured) — and a successful one at that, performing as D-Sol at gigs from New York to Los Angeles.

DJ Paul Oakenfold and rapper Sean ‘P Diddy’ Combs are among his acquaintan­ces.

Solomon, who married his wife Mary in 1989 and is said to be worth £45m, is an avid wine collector and takes vintages from his own cellar to restaurant­s rather than relying on what they can offer.

His path to one of the most coveted jobs on Wall Street includes a stint at Bear Stearns before joining Goldman in 1999. At Goldman he has been dubbed the ‘culture guy’, after promoting gender diversity and the importance of a work-life balance.
